About This School
CA Gray Junior High School is a high school located in Moultrie, Georgia. The school serves 1,406 students in grades 8-9. The student-to-teacher ratio is 15.1:1.
According to EDFacts assessment data, 30% of students meet grade-level proficiency standards in combined math and reading. The school reports a 72% graduation rate.
85% of students qualify for free or reduced-price lunch, indicating the school serves a predominantly low-income community.
CA Gray Junior High School is part of the Colquitt County in Georgia. The school receives Title I federal funding.
How This School Compares
CA Gray Junior High School has 1,406 students enrolled, making it larger than the average school in Colquitt County (679 students). Its 30% proficiency rate is 3 percentage points below the district average of 33%. Compared to the Georgia state average of 44%, the school performs 14 points lower.
